(Baonghean) - There are violations that occur due to immediate errors and negligence. But there are violations that occur as an inevitable consequence of a whole process with the intentional participation of many individuals and organizations; typically, violations in the work of promoting and appointing officials.

For a cadre who is weak in both capacity and political qualities, ethics, and lifestyle to be continuously transferred, promoted, and appointed, there must be collusion and complicity of many people in the organization.
The reason for saying so is because the cadre work consists of closely related and interrelated stages. First of all, it is evaluating cadres, selecting good people to include in the planning, training and fostering them, promoting them to positions suitable to the work requirements and the cadre's abilities; rewarding cadres if they have achievements; disciplining cadres if they have shortcomings.
If those procedures are followed correctly, it is clear that “an elephant cannot pass through the eye of a needle”. Therefore, it is extremely difficult to understand that a cadre leading one enterprise to another with heavy losses, causing serious consequences, is not only not reviewed or clarified, but also promoted and advanced rapidly. That is the story of the cadre “changing white to green” that has been heating up public opinion nationwide for the past week.
Obviously, this matter was arranged according to a very systematic plan and in a certain order, so that when transferred to any place, everything would go smoothly. No matter where this person went, there would be consequences. Therefore, in the process of evaluating, commenting, transferring, promoting, and appointing this person, there must have been hands involved.
So the important issue now is to clarify who has been involved and to what extent. Clarify to detect the "degenerate factors" in the team so that they can be promptly eliminated. Clarify to detect loopholes in the process of promoting and appointing cadres that have been exploited so that measures can be taken to overcome and prevent them. Clarify so that those who are planning to get involved will be afraid and stop, because don't think that once the job is done, landing is absolutely safe. And clarify so that those who are planning to advance in the "shortcut" style will also wake up and stop.
Thus, it is necessary to investigate, to clarify, or in technical terms, to pursue. It is necessary to fully understand the data and specific details to handle thoroughly and with the right people and responsibility. That is also one of the ways to contribute to building a team of cadres, especially a team of strategic cadres, with sufficient capacity, qualities and prestige, equal to the tasks as set out in the Resolution of the 12th Party Congress.
